Frozen Sheep Meat Market Size Volume Per Capita in Lithuania

From 2013 to 2023, the volume of frozen sheep meat consumption per capita in Lithuania exhibited minor fluctuations, beginning at 0.019 kg in 2013 and reaching a level of 0.021 kg by 2023. While 2014 peaked slightly at 0.023 kg, subsequent years witnessed marginal decreases, stabilizing at 0.021 kg from 2020 onward. Year-over-year variations were notably minimal, and over the past 5 years (2019-2023), the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) essentially reflected near stagnation.

In terms of future trends, potential influences to observe include the evolving dietary preferences towards plant-based diets, increased awareness of local sourcing, and regulatory changes impacting meat production and imports. A pertinent factor could also be shifts in consumer purchasing power influencing market dynamics in the near term.
